Output 063ce9baac171470dfd4e6b2d11e00be59f130f20fbffb1ea7f56590ab7173f7:1

value
806681
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ec7481521a3432da38f02bfc637011bc9f0a91a OP_EQUAL
address
3Ehxc7LXRQfuqpn2JnB91DHhU4Eyjyrza3
transaction
063ce9baac171470dfd4e6b2d11e00be59f130f20fbffb1ea7f56590ab7173f7
spent
true